Rare Earth Transition Metal Borocarbides (Nitrides): Superconducting, Magnetic and Normal State Properties

The quaternary rare-earth transition-metal borocarbides are a new class of magnetic superconductors, discovered in 1994. The book contains a detailed description of the theoretical approaches used to explain the properties of these systems, with their intriguing array of magnetic and superconducting properties. The borocarbides are located in their context among the other magnetic or superconducting systems, especially the magnetic superconductors, and the book shows how our understanding has grown impressively due to the combination of a wide range of high quality samples and advanced measurement techniques. A number of important aspects nevertheless remain to be investigated, and these are outlined especially in the last part of the book.
